Your high-vis jerseys will make you stand out like crazy to cars. That's the point of them, and I have a lot more confidence on the road when I'm wearing them.

Also I find Strava to be pretty accurate. Just divide the distance traveled by your moving time in minutes, then multiply by 60 to see your average MPH. If you're doing 17 then you're way, WAY better than me as I've only gone about 14 average once, and I've ridden over 1,200 miles in the past year. If you doubt the reported distance traveled, then simply check it against a wired or wireless bike computer. Just make sure the computer is properly set with your actual tire's circumference.
